Book excerpt: The benthic sediments in Lake Coeur d Alene, northern Idaho, have been contaminated by metals (primarily Zn, Pb, and Cu) from decadesof upstream mining activities. As part of ongoing research on thebiogeo-chemical cycling of metals in this area, a diffusivereactive-transport model has been developed to simulate metal transportin the lake sediments. The model includes 1-D inorganic diffusivetransport coupled to a biotic reaction network with multiple terminalelectron acceptors under redox disequilibrium conditions. Here, the modelis applied to evaluate the competing effects of heavy-metal mobilizationthrough biotic reductive dissolution of Fe(III) (hydr)oxides, andimmobilization as biogenic sulfide minerals. Results indicate that therelative rates of Fe and sulfate reduction could play an important rolein metal transport through the envi-ronment, and that the formation of(bi)sulfide complexes could significantly enhance metal solubility, aswell as desorption from Fe hydroxides.

Book excerpt: The extent to which heavy metals and radionuclides pose an environmental hazard depends on their potential for release to and transport in the environment, i.e., environmental availability, and their potential for introduction into biological systems, i.e., bioavailability. Although there exists a substantial body of literature pertaining to the fate, distribution, and bioavailability of contaminant metals in model laboratory systems, few studies have examined the biogeochemical cycling of heavy metals in complex aged-contaminated soils and sediments at a fundamental level. Even fewer have coupled detailed information on chemical speciation from state-of-the-art microscopic analytical and spectroscopic techniques with macroscopic observations obtained using indirect chemical extractions, metal desorption and leaching experiments, and biological uptake and toxicity assays.

Available in PDF, EPUB and Kindle. Book excerpt: Over the past decade the sediments of many rivers, lakes, and estuaries have been contaminated by inorganic and organic materials. Contaminants from sediments, under certain conditions, can be released into overlying waters. Thus, sediments may be an important source of contaminants to waters in which littoral and atmospheric contaminants have been reduced or eliminated. Often found in aquatic sediments, metals are exposed to many reactions, such as sorption and precipitation, and are greatly influenced by the redox conditions in the sediment. The reactions - usually over a period of time - reflect biotic processing as well as chemical transformations. This book describes these important processes.
